hey everyone i have a 2002 grand prix gt and 3800 series 2 when i turn on the ac the car starts getting hott over 210 about 220 and the other day it got so hot the temp light came on i had to turn off ac and let it relax for ten mix the i drove and it came back down to normal temp but both fans are on i just changed the thermostat and the temp colant sesor do u think u know what the problem is???
Check for debris between the radiator and a/c condenser. There may also be air in the cooling system form when you changed the CTS, coolant level sensor and t-stat.

When was the last cooling system service (flush and anti-freeze replacement) and are you still running the original Dex-Cool?
In most cases a good cooling system service/flush will take care of a problem where the engine gets hot with the A/C on even though the cooling fans are supposedly turning on.
